Title: Innovations by Inventor Yuri Vorobyev
Introduction
Yuri Vorobyev is a notable inventor based in San Carlos, CA (US). He has made significant contributions to the field of solid-state batteries, holding a total of 7 patents. His work focuses on synthesizing solid-state electrolytes and manufacturing solid-state lithium batteries.
Latest Patents
One of Vorobyev's latest patents is a method of synthesizing a solid-state electrolyte for use in lithium-ion batteries. This method involves uniformly mixing LiOH and LiHal in stoichiometric quantities, heating the mixture to a melting temperature, and facilitating a reaction that produces a solid-state electrolyte. Another innovative patent details a method of manufacturing a solid-state lithium battery, which includes preparing an anode and cathode unit coated with solid-state electrolyte precursors. These units are pressed together under specific conditions to form an integral battery unit.
